By periodically plotting a line between the location of two planets overtime, beautiful and mathematically inspiring patterns begin to form.
Each “spoke" on the edge represents a point in time where data was collected and therefore a specific location of each planet, and each different colored line represents one orbit of the inner planet (which has a smaller orbit). The number of orbits on each chart represents the smallest common number of orbits the inner planet must go through for the outer planet to go through a whole number of orbits as well.
